Human 3D
4 CD-ROM Set by Megasystems
About the software Software Description One of the most extensive Human Anatomy titles on CD-ROM. For students, medical professionals and curious adults. You will love this updated, easy-to-use 3D reference tour of the human body. Information on each of the seven human biological systems can be researched by accessing over 1,000 pages of text, 800 detailed illustrations and a host of animations with voice over. Now includes data on all muscles in the human body. All medical terms describing the human body are defined and Latin translations are available for improved learning. A user-friendly navigation interface and keyword search will make using Human 3D a rewarding experience. The latest development technology and experienced tutors guarantee hours of informative, instructive and exciting entertainment. Did you ever wonder how your eyes work or how your body functions? What makes your respiratory and circulatory systems work? "The Human 3D", a new release, demonstrates the intricate workings of the human body during a hands-on, cutting-edge multimedia tour. Audio explanations enhance the visual images and support the learning process with correct pronunciations of difficult terms.
